The Food Ministry has sent a letter to the Commerce Ministry for allowing six more private companies to import 20,000 tonnes of rice to keep the rice market stable.

The letter, signed by Additional Secretary Mojibor Rahman, has been sent to the senior secretary to the Commerce Ministry recently, seeking permission to import 13,000 tonnes of boiled rice and 7,000 tonnes of non-boiled rice.

The ministry asked to allow these persons or agencies to import specified quantities (with a maximum of 5 per cent coarse grains) of boiled and Atap rice.

According to the conditions of rice import, the permitted importers have to market all the rice in Bangladesh by December 31. The quantity of imported rice, storage and marketing information should be informed to the District Food Controller concerned.
